The Guns, God and Government Tour: Autumn Japan Leg was the fifth leg of Marilyn Manson's 2000-2001 Guns, God and Government tour. This particular leg of the tour consisted of two dates played throughout Japan. This leg of the tour spanned from August 18, 2001 until August 19, 2001.
Lineup[edit]
- Marilyn Manson – vocals, additional guitar
- John 5 – guitar
- Twiggy Ramirez – bass
- Madonna Wayne Gacy – keyboards, percussions, programming
- Ginger Fish – drums
